首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

升高的RecyclerView项目逐渐变形(高程更改)

升高的RecyclerView项目逐渐变形是指在Android开发中使用RecyclerView控件时,由于某些原因导致RecyclerView的高度逐渐改变,从而引起布局变形的现象。

解决这个问题的方法有以下几种:

  1. 检查布局文件:首先,确保RecyclerView的布局文件中没有设置固定的高度或者不正确的布局参数。应该使用合适的布局参数,如match_parent或wrap_content,以适应不同屏幕尺寸和设备。
  2. 检查代码逻辑:检查RecyclerView的相关代码逻辑,特别是在动态改变RecyclerView高度的地方,确保没有错误的计算或者逻辑错误导致高度变化。
  3. 使用LayoutManager:RecyclerView需要通过LayoutManager来管理其子项的布局。确保使用合适的LayoutManager,并正确设置其参数,以适应不同的布局需求。
  4. 使用稳定的数据源:如果RecyclerView的数据源在运行时发生变化,可能会导致高度变化。确保数据源的稳定性,避免在RecyclerView更新时出现异常情况。
  5. 使用动画效果:如果在RecyclerView的Item动画效果中使用了高度变化的动画,可能会导致布局变形。确保动画效果的合理性,并避免过度的高度变化。

在腾讯云的产品中,可以使用云服务器(CVM)来搭建和部署Android应用程序,使用云数据库(CDB)来存储和管理数据,使用云存储(COS)来存储和管理多媒体文件,使用人工智能服务(AI)来实现图像识别、语音识别等功能。具体产品介绍和链接地址可以参考腾讯云官方网站。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券